Join me for an immersive two-hour walking tour through Glasgow’s dynamic West End, where whisky is more than a drink—it’s a story waiting to be told. Drawing on years of in-depth knowledge and rare insight, I’ll guide you through the fascinating history, culture, trends and craftsmanship behind Scotch whisky. As we walk through the vibrant Finnieston area and the leafy Kelvingrove district, you'll taste four exceptional single malts at three of Glasgow’s most iconic whisky venues. This isn’t just a tasting—it’s an education in what makes Scotland’s national spirit truly world-class. Ideal for whisky connoisseurs and curious newcomers alike.
